Output 7af733c3e1eb4e2b9ba4a40fa829683cad8e731a63e6526f894dd1f87ebd38ed:2

value
2266891
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e299163c0b1f95f52b1837896df655a15b867b9 OP_EQUAL
address
3DC6ruRc1iSnQD8C7ppZHfT5sJH1Aihc7s
transaction
7af733c3e1eb4e2b9ba4a40fa829683cad8e731a63e6526f894dd1f87ebd38ed
spent
true